### Step 4 — Partner SFTP drop

After the Brindlewood feed builds cleanly, upload the nightly bundle to the Quorrel partner drop. Use the batch uploader, not manual copy. Confirm the manifest checksum matches before disconnecting. Retries are safe; the drop is idempotent by filename. Authenticate to the partner SFTP host using the deploy key below.

deploy key for kagup-bawig: bky9_ZMq28eTw9

// Dark-mode support in the Lumenfall admin dashboard.
// Plugin authors: do not hardcode colors. Resolve tokens through the
// ThemeBridge client below; it returns the active palette and listens
// for scheme changes so your panels flip without a reload.
// Contrast ratios are enforced server-side — submissions that bypass
// tokens fail review. Initialize the client once per plugin, at mount,
// never per render. The client authenticates against the internal
// ThemeBridge service. Use the key that follows.

API key for hagug-kajof: vxb4-HrJ9

# Log sampling for the Wrennet notification service
# This service emits roughly 40k log lines per minute at peak, so we
# sample INFO at 5% and keep WARN/ERROR at 100%. If support needs full
# traces for an incident, flip sample_rate to 1.0 for no more than one
# hour — the sink fills quickly. Sampled logs are written to the store below.

replica DSN, yadup-hahig: mongodb://gilys_svc:Mx@db-5f8f.norvasoft.internal:5432/eliion

**Divestiture of the Coldbrook Tooling Unit** (Managers only)

Havensmere Industries has agreed to sell the Coldbrook Tooling unit to Orvanne Group, pending regulatory clearance. Finance should prepare carve-out statements for the last three fiscal years, reconcile intercompany balances by quarter-end, and flag any shared-service costs needing reallocation. Staff transfers follow the standard scheme. Questions go through Marta Quillen's office. The confidential note below sets out the strategic rationale and next steps.

internal memo for tagef-hadup: Gross margin on Ulaath came in at 15 percent against a plan of 5 percent. Only 7 of the 120 pilot accounts renewed Ulaath, so a churn review is set for October 15.

Handover — Top Floor Quiet Room

Priya, the quiet room on level 9 at Calder House is now bookable again after the ventilation fix. Please keep the blinds down until the glare film arrives, and log any booking clashes with facilities. The door lock was rekeyed on Tuesday, so use the new code below.

badge for fajog-fahap: bdg-G-50